
GIULIA (IT) is an Italian artist making her Respekt debut following successful releases on other influential record labels ranging from The YellowHeads' Reload to Victor Ruiz's VOLTA. Her style is an adrenaline-fuelled mix of fast-paced percussion, dark atmosphere and invigorating synth lines.
Her music has already been supported by the likes of Carl Cox, and this two-track release is another fine example of her dance floor orientated style.
'Sahara' opens the release with a slamming kick drum and electrifying bassline, which forms a foundation for epic vocal chants, spiralling pads and dramatic acid stabs.
'Distraction' has a pounding kick drum and rumbling bassline immersed in ethereal pads and tense atmospherics. The thickset lead synth and mesmerising vocals build euphoric suspense in the breakdown, before the drums hit back in to deliver the knockout punch.
